Leave of absence
bkoganbing14 July 2020
The town of Methuselah hasgiven its sheriff John Anderson leave of absenceto pursue an outlaw gang who set fire to a hotel and killed a lot of citizens. Anderson has gotten most, but there are two left and they've gone into the Teton mountains near Shiloh. He calls on his old friend The Virginian for help. They have history going back to when Drury was a youngster.

It isn't long before James Drury notices a character change in Anderson. Is he really looking for justice? Or is there some other agenda working here?

Besides Anderson we have two other guest star performances worthy of note. The first is Timothy Carey more subdued than usual as a philosophical outlaw, one of whom Anderson is pursuing, The other is 'preacher' G.D. Spradln who has his own interpretation of scripture.
